You are viewing a plain text version of this content. The canonical link for it is here.
Posted to issues@trafficserver.apache.org by "ASF subversion and git services (JIRA)" <ji...@apache.org> on 2013/04/28 20:50:16 UTC

[jira] [Commented] (TS-1729) channel_stats does not compile on Solaris 10

    [ https://issues.apache.org/jira/browse/TS-1729?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=13644083#comment-13644083 ] 

ASF subversion and git services commented on TS-1729:
-----------------------------------------------------

Commit 8ba444a605b5ff1769d2d8d493d7fc1e5686c8c7 in branch refs/heads/master from [~zwoop]
[ https://git-wip-us.apache.org/repos/asf?p=trafficserver.git;h=8ba444a ]

TS-1729 Fix channel_stats to compile on various Unixen. Note that this
is still IPV4 only.

                
> channel_stats does not compile on Solaris 10
> --------------------------------------------
>
>                 Key: TS-1729
>                 URL: https://issues.apache.org/jira/browse/TS-1729
>             Project: Traffic Server
>          Issue Type: Bug
>          Components: Build, Plugins
>            Reporter: Igor Galić
>            Assignee: Leif Hedstrom
>             Fix For: 3.3.3
>
>         Attachments: channel_stats.patch, TS-1729.diff
>
>
> {noformat}
> gmake[3]: Entering directory `/export/home/buildbot/slave5/tserver-solaris-trunk/build/plugins/experimental/channel_stats'
>   CXX      channel_stats.lo
> channel_stats.cc:128:1: error: missing braces around initializer for 'in_addr::<anonymous union>' [-Werror=missing-braces]
> channel_stats.cc:128:1: error: missing braces around initializer for 'in_addr::<anonymous union>::<anonymous struct>' [-Werror=missing-braces]
> channel_stats.cc:128:1: error: missing braces around initializer for 'in_addr::<anonymous union>' [-Werror=missing-braces]
> channel_stats.cc:128:1: error: missing braces around initializer for 'in_addr::<anonymous union>::<anonymous struct>' [-Werror=missing-braces]
> channel_stats.cc:128:1: error: missing braces around initializer for 'in_addr::<anonymous union>' [-Werror=missing-braces]
> channel_stats.cc:128:1: error: missing braces around initializer for 'in_addr::<anonymous union>::<anonymous struct>' [-Werror=missing-braces]
> channel_stats.cc:128:1: error: missing braces around initializer for 'in_addr::<anonymous union>' [-Werror=missing-braces]
> channel_stats.cc:128:1: error: missing braces around initializer for 'in_addr::<anonymous union>::<anonymous struct>' [-Werror=missing-braces]
> channel_stats.cc:128:1: error: missing braces around initializer for 'in_addr::<anonymous union>' [-Werror=missing-braces]
> channel_stats.cc:128:1: error: missing braces around initializer for 'in_addr::<anonymous union>::<anonymous struct>' [-Werror=missing-braces]
> channel_stats.cc:128:1: error: missing braces around initializer for 'in_addr::<anonymous union>' [-Werror=missing-braces]
> channel_stats.cc:128:1: error: missing braces around initializer for 'in_addr::<anonymous union>::<anonymous struct>' [-Werror=missing-braces]
> channel_stats.cc:128:1: error: missing braces around initializer for 'in_addr::<anonymous union>' [-Werror=missing-braces]
> channel_stats.cc:128:1: error: missing braces around initializer for 'in_addr::<anonymous union>::<anonymous struct>' [-Werror=missing-braces]
> channel_stats.cc:128:1: error: missing braces around initializer for 'in_addr::<anonymous union>' [-Werror=missing-braces]
> channel_stats.cc:128:1: error: missing braces around initializer for 'in_addr::<anonymous union>::<anonymous struct>' [-Werror=missing-braces]
> channel_stats.cc:124:25: error: narrowing conversion of 'inet_addr(((const char*)"10.0.0.0"))' from 'in_addr_t {aka unsigned int}' to 'uint8_t {aka unsigned char}' inside { } [-Werror=narrowing]
> channel_stats.cc:124:51: error: narrowing conversion of 'inet_addr(((const char*)"255.0.0.0"))' from 'in_addr_t {aka unsigned int}' to 'uint8_t {aka unsigned char}' inside { } [-Werror=narrowing]
> channel_stats.cc:125:26: error: narrowing conversion of 'inet_addr(((const char*)"127.0.0.0"))' from 'in_addr_t {aka unsigned int}' to 'uint8_t {aka unsigned char}' inside { } [-Werror=narrowing]
> channel_stats.cc:125:52: error: narrowing conversion of 'inet_addr(((const char*)"255.0.0.0"))' from 'in_addr_t {aka unsigned int}' to 'uint8_t {aka unsigned char}' inside { } [-Werror=narrowing]
> channel_stats.cc:126:27: error: narrowing conversion of 'inet_addr(((const char*)"172.16.0.0"))' from 'in_addr_t {aka unsigned int}' to 'uint8_t {aka unsigned char}' inside { } [-Werror=narrowing]
> channel_stats.cc:126:55: error: narrowing conversion of 'inet_addr(((const char*)"255.240.0.0"))' from 'in_addr_t {aka unsigned int}' to 'uint8_t {aka unsigned char}' inside { } [-Werror=narrowing]
> channel_stats.cc:127:28: error: narrowing conversion of 'inet_addr(((const char*)"192.168.0.0"))' from 'in_addr_t {aka unsigned int}' to 'uint8_t {aka unsigned char}' inside { } [-Werror=narrowing]
> channel_stats.cc:127:56: error: narrowing conversion of 'inet_addr(((const char*)"255.255.0.0"))' from 'in_addr_t {aka unsigned int}' to 'uint8_t {aka unsigned char}' inside { } [-Werror=narrowing]
> cc1plus: all warnings being treated as errors
> gmake[3]: *** [channel_stats.lo] Error 1
> gmake[3]: Leaving directory `/export/home/buildbot/slave5/tserver-solaris-trunk/build/plugins/experimental/channel_stats'
> gmake[2]: *** [all-recursive] Error 1
> {noformat}

--
This message is automatically generated by JIRA.
If you think it was sent incorrectly, please contact your JIRA administrators
For more information on JIRA, see: http://www.atlassian.com/software/jira